AI Contract Overview
The U.S. Defense Logistics Agency Weapons Support in Columbus, Ohio, is preparing to issue Solicitation SPE7LX-26-R-0074 under Federal Acquisition Regulation Part 15 to establish a five-year Firm-Fixed-Price Indefinite Quantity Contract for long-term production planning of two specific vehicular propeller shafts with universal joints, identified by NSNs 2520-01-423-5120 and 2520-01-413-0080. The acquisition will be conducted as Other than Full and Open Competition under FAR 6.3, and award will be made on a Best Value basis, where price is important but not decisive; evaluation will also consider past performance, proposed delivery schedules, and other criteria outlined in the solicitation. The contract will support DLA Direct (Stock) requirements with an estimated annual demand of 648 units for the first NSN and 282 units for the second, both falling under NAICS code 336350 and Federal Supply Class 2520. Delivery is required FOB origin with first destination transportation applying, and lead times are set at 170 days after receipt of order for the first item and 185 days for the second. Inspections and acceptance are managed at the source, and no shipments may be made prior to the issuance of a delivery order via DD Form 1155. The acquisition is subject to Trade Agreements requirements under DFARS 252.225-7021, and all offerors must comply. Solicitation documents will be available through DIBBS on or about August 21st, 2026, with proposals due by 4:00 p.m. that same day. While DIBBS is the preferred submission method, electronic submissions via email to Mia Proskurenko and completed SF-1449 forms in PDF format are also accepted. This notice does not obligate the Government, which retains the right to cancel the acquisition at any time.

Full Description
DLA Weapons Support (Columbus) anticipates issuing Solicitation SPE7LX-26-R-0074 for the establishment of a Long-Term Contract (LTC) utilizing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) 15 – Contracting by Negotiation procedures.
The Government intends to award a Firm-Fixed-Price (FFP) Indefinite Quantity Contract (IQC) consisting of a five-year base period which will provide long term production planning for DLA Direct (Stock) support. The solicitation will be issued as Other than Full and Open Competition in accordance with FAR 6.3.
The Government reserves the right to make award on a Best Value basis. While price may be a significant evaluation factor, award may be made to an offeror other than the lowest-priced offeror after consideration of factors including, but not limited to, price, past performance, proposed delivery, and other evaluation criteria identified in the solicitation.
